Calm Definition

Adjective:

  1. Free from disturbance; peaceful.
    (بغیر شور یا پریشانی کے — پرامن)

  2. Not showing or feeling nervousness, anger, or other emotions.
    (غصہ یا پریشانی کے بغیر — مطمئن)

Verb:

  1. To make someone or something quiet or peaceful.
    (کسی کو پرسکون بنانا یا سکون دینا)

Noun:

  1. A peaceful state or period.
    (سکون یا خاموشی کی حالت)

1. Mental or Emotional State (Zehni Sukoon):

مثال: She stayed calm even during the emergency.
وہ ہنگامی صورتحال میں بھی پرسکون رہی۔

2. Weather or Atmosphere:

مثال: The sea was calm after the storm.
طوفان کے بعد سمندر پرسکون تھا۔

3. To Soothe or Comfort (Sukoon Dena):

مثال: The mother calmed the crying baby.
ماں نے روتے ہوئے بچے کو سکون دیا۔

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Can “calm” be used for people and situations?
Yes — it can describe both a person’s behavior and a peaceful environment.

What is the noun form of “calm”?
“Calm” itself is a noun too — e.g., I love the calm of early morning.

How do you use “calm down”?
It’s a phrasal verb meaning relax or reduce stress — e.g., Please calm down before speaking.
